How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oak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oak Park Studio Apartments with Utilities Included | $1,665 | $890 | $3,019 |
| Oak Park 1 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$1,907 | $995 | $5,500 |
| Oak Park 2 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,515 | $1,200 | $6,037 |
| Oak Park 3 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,768 | $1,495 | $4,376 |
| Oak Park 4 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,851 | $1,800 | $4,757 |
